Which Types of Batteries Can the Best Household Battery Charger Recharge?
The best household battery charger can recharge various types of batteries commonly used in home devices.
- Nickel-Metal Hydride (NiMH): Widely used in rechargeable batteries for household electronics.
- Nickel-Cadmium (NiCd): An older technology, still found in some devices, known for its durability.
- Lithium-Ion (Li-ion): Popular for modern electronics, offering high energy density and lightweight characteristics.
- Lead-Acid: Typically used in larger applications like UPS systems and automotive batteries.
- Alkaline Rechargeable: A hybrid option that combines the benefits of alkaline and rechargeable properties.
Nickel-Metal Hydride (NiMH): These batteries are commonly found in devices such as digital cameras, remote controls, and toys. They have a higher capacity than NiCd batteries and are less prone to memory effect, making them ideal for frequent recharging.
Nickel-Cadmium (NiCd): Although they have been largely replaced by NiMH batteries in many applications, NiCd batteries are still valued for their robustness and ability to perform well in extreme temperatures. They are often used in tools and emergency lighting systems, but they are less environmentally friendly due to cadmium content.
Lithium-Ion (Li-ion): These batteries are found in smartphones, laptops, and many other portable devices due to their lightweight and high energy capacity. They can be recharged many times without significant loss of performance, although they require specific chargers to avoid overcharging and overheating.
Lead-Acid: Lead-acid batteries are primarily used in automotive applications and as backup power sources. While they are not typically recharged with standard household chargers, some smart chargers can handle them by monitoring voltage and temperature to ensure safe charging.
Alkaline Rechargeable: These batteries offer a convenient option for users who want the performance of alkaline batteries with the ability to recharge them. They are suitable for low-drain devices and can be recharged up to several hundred times, although their capacity usually falls short compared to NiMH batteries.

What Safety Features Should a Reliable Household Battery Charger Include?
A reliable household battery charger should incorporate several essential safety features to ensure user safety and battery longevity.
- Overcharge Protection: This feature prevents the battery from being charged beyond its capacity, which can lead to overheating, leakage, or even explosion. By automatically shutting off or reducing the charging current once the battery is full, it helps maintain the health of the battery over time.
- Short Circuit Protection: In the event of a faulty connection or damaged battery, short circuit protection will cut off the power supply to prevent potential hazards. This safeguards both the charger and the batteries from damage and reduces the risk of fire.
- Temperature Control: Many chargers include temperature sensors that monitor the heat generated during charging. If the temperature exceeds a safe threshold, the charger will automatically stop charging or lower the current to prevent overheating, which can cause battery damage or fire.
- Reverse Polarity Protection: This feature ensures that if a user accidentally connects the battery in the wrong direction, the charger will not operate, preventing damage to both the charger and the battery. This is particularly important for users who may be unfamiliar with battery connections.
- Fuse Protection: A fuse acts as a safety device that interrupts the electrical circuit when the current exceeds a certain level. This can prevent electrical fires and damage to the charger and connected devices, ensuring safe operation during charging sessions.
- LED Indicator Lights: While not a safety feature per se, LED indicator lights provide users with visual information about the charging status. Clear indicators can help prevent overcharging by informing users when a battery is fully charged or if there is an issue with the charging process.

What Maintenance Tips Will Extend the Life of Your Household Battery Charger?
To ensure the longevity of your household battery charger, consider the following maintenance tips:
- Keep it Clean: Regularly clean the charger’s contacts and exterior to prevent corrosion and dust buildup.
- Avoid Overcharging: Disconnect the charger once batteries are fully charged to prevent overheating and extend battery life.
- Store Properly: Store the charger in a cool, dry place away from direct sunlight and extreme temperatures to prevent damage.
- Inspect Cables and Connections: Frequently check the charging cables and connections for fraying or damage to ensure safe operation.
- Use Compatible Batteries: Always use batteries that are compatible with your charger to avoid damaging both the batteries and the charger.
Keeping your charger clean helps maintain optimal contact with the batteries, which can improve charging efficiency. Dust and grime can lead to poor connections, which may result in incomplete charging or even damage over time.
Avoiding overcharging is crucial as it can lead to increased heat, which can degrade both the charger and the batteries. By unplugging the charger once the batteries are fully charged, you help mitigate the risk of thermal runaway and extend the lifespan of your batteries.
Proper storage conditions are essential; heat and humidity can negatively affect the internal components of your charger. A stable environment can prevent premature wear and ensure the charger is always ready for use when needed.
Regularly inspecting the cables and connections helps identify any wear or damage early. Damaged cables can be a safety hazard and can also affect the charging process, leading to inefficiencies.
Using only compatible batteries ensures that the charger operates within its designed parameters. Mismatched batteries can cause excessive current draw, leading to overheating and potential failure of both the charger and the batteries.
